Transaction 43b342f66fa3be87bf856b10b4423c7a2f79ed002cb4984c9d46343a19cb5b39

1 Input
2 Outputs
  • 43b342f66fa3be87bf856b10b4423c7a2f79ed002cb4984c9d46343a19cb5b39:0
  • value  10000000
    address  1DBA7sFpgwhCTYsbeo8iFEb9EH8ftHaXnH
  • 43b342f66fa3be87bf856b10b4423c7a2f79ed002cb4984c9d46343a19cb5b39:1
  • value  122094245
    address  13o8csSsoGdpBxvWEyLYbDc7gC9Zfu1bU2